Beatrix opens Holland Dance Festival

Princess Beatrix attended the opening of the 14th Holland Dance Festival on January 25, Reuters reports. Holland Dance Festival / Flickr The dance festival is being held at the Lucent Dance Theatre in The Hague, from January 25 to February 16. In the 14th edition of the festival, companies from the Netherlands and all over the world will present their performances, and audiences will experience the great diversity of dance. Australian company Bangarra Dance Theatre and Ballet National de Marseille from France will also participate in the festival. Additionally, companies from Cuba, Brazil and New Zealand will show their performances.
